Elucidating the specific pharmacological system of motion (MOA) of Normally occurring compounds might be demanding. Even though Tarselli et al. (60) created the main de novo artificial pathway to conolidine and showcased that this The natural way taking place compound correctly suppresses responses to equally chemically induced and inflammation-derived ache, the pharmacologic goal accountable for its antinociceptive action remained elusive. Given the challenges connected with normal pharmacological and physiological approaches, Mendis et al. used cultured neuronal networks grown on multi-electrode array (MEA) technological know-how coupled with sample matching response profiles to deliver a possible MOA of conolidine (61). A comparison of drug outcomes during the MEA cultures of central nervous procedure Energetic compounds recognized the reaction profile of conolidine was most similar to that of ω-conotoxin CVIE, a Cav2.

Plants are historically a source of analgesic alkaloids, While their pharmacological characterization is frequently constrained. Among this kind of natural analgesic molecules, conolidine, found in the bark on the tropical flowering shrub Tabernaemontana divaricata, also referred to as pinwheel flower or crepe jasmine, has lengthy been used in regular Chinese, Ayurvedic and Thai medicines to treat fever and pain4 (Fig. 1a). Pharmacologists have only recently been capable to verify its medicinal and pharmacological Homes owing to its to start with asymmetric complete synthesis.5 Conolidine is a unusual C5-nor stemmadenine (Fig. 1b), which shows powerful analgesia in in vivo types of tonic and persistent ache and decreases inflammatory agony reduction. It absolutely was also instructed that conolidine-induced analgesia may possibly absence complications generally affiliated with classical opioid medications.

Szpakowska et al. also examined conolidone and its action on the ACKR3 receptor, which assists to explain its Formerly mysterious system of motion in both of those acute and Serious suffering Regulate (58). It had been discovered that receptor levels of ACKR3 ended up as significant as well as larger as These in the endogenous opiate technique and had been correlated to equivalent regions of the CNS. This receptor was also not modulated by basic opiate agonists, including morphine, fentanyl, buprenorphine, or antagonists like naloxone. In a very rat design, it had been discovered that a competitor molecule binding to ACKR3 resulted in inhibition of ACKR3’s inhibitory activity, creating an All round increase in opiate receptor activity.

We shown that, in contrast to classical opioid receptors, ACKR3 won't trigger classical G protein signaling and is not modulated through the classical prescription or analgesic opioids, which include morphine, fentanyl, or buprenorphine, or by nonselective opioid antagonists which include naloxone. As a substitute, we recognized that LIH383, an ACKR3-selective subnanomolar competitor peptide, helps prevent ACKR3’s destructive regulatory functionality on opioid peptides in an ex vivo rat Mind design and potentiates their exercise towards classical opioid receptors.

Conolidine was very first synthesized in 2011 as A part of a study by Tarselli et al. (60) The very first de novo pathway to artificial creation identified that their synthesized form served as productive analgesics from Persistent, persistent agony within an in-vivo product (60). A biphasic pain model was utilized, where formalin Option is injected right into a rodent’s paw. This leads to a Major soreness response instantly subsequent injection in conolidine addition to a secondary agony reaction twenty - forty minutes right after injection (62).
